Just-world Phenomenon
The cognitive bias to believe that the world is inherently fair and that all individuals get what they deserve, leading to rationalizations of injustice.
Outgroup Homogeneity
The tendency to view members of an outgroup as more similar to each other than members of one's in-group, often leading to stereotypical perceptions.
Ingroup Bias
The tendency for people to give preferential treatment and display more positive attitudes towards individuals who are members of their own group.
